The New Orleans Zephyrs of the Pacific Coast League ended the 2000 season with a record of 68 wins and 74 losses, finishing third in the league's East Division of the American Conference.

The Zephyrs scored 633 runs, worst in the league, and conceded 688 runs. J. R. Phillips led New Orleans with 14 home runs Omar Ramirez drove in 53 runs and topped all regular batters by connecting at a .320 clip. Travis Driskill paced the squad with 12 wins, while Kip Gross earned a 3.95 ERA, best among regular hurlers.

Players from the 2000 New Orleans Zephyrs who spent time in Major League Baseball during their careers included Glen Barker, Lance Berkman, José Cabrera, Roger Cedeño, Frank Charles, Raúl Chávez, Tripp Cromer, Travis Driskill, Scott Elarton, Adam Everett, Wayne Franklin, Jason Green, Kip Gross, Heath Haynes, Fernando Hernández, Rick Huisman, Mark Hutton, Scott Linebrink, Julio Lugo, Tony McKnight, Rusty Meacham, Orlando Merced, Wade Miller, J. R. Phillips, Erik Plantenberg, Brian Powell, Jay Powell, Héctor Ramírez, Jeriome Robertson, Mike Robertson, Marc Sagmoen, Joe Slusarski, Chris Truby and Eddie Zosky.

Tony Peña served as manager.
